在macos high sierra中安装xcode 9 beta后,xcodebuild showsdks显示了iOS 10.3 SDK

时间:2017-09-12 23:04:48

标签: ios objective-c xcode macos

我想使用iOS 11 SDK从命令行构建我的应用程序。我已将我的macbook更新到mac os high sierra 10.13并下载了xcode 9 beta。此外,我安装了所有命令行工具,并且没有安装任何其他版本的xcode。

当我输入xcodebuild -showsdks时,我得到了

iOS SDKs:
iOS 10.3                        -sdk iphoneos10.3

iOS Simulator SDKs:
Simulator - iOS 10.3            -sdk iphonesimulator10.3

macOS SDKs:
macOS 10.12                     -sdk macosx10.12

tvOS SDKs:
tvOS 10.2                       -sdk appletvos10.2

tvOS Simulator SDKs:
Simulator - tvOS 10.2           -sdk appletvsimulator10.2

watchOS SDKs:
watchOS 3.2                     -sdk watchos3.2

watchOS Simulator SDKs:
Simulator - watchOS 3.2         -sdk watchsimulator3.2

我想使用iOS 11 SDK而不是10.3来从命令行构建。

1 个答案:

答案 0 :(得分:3)

从应用程序中删除xcode应用程序并重新安装后,我能够从“xcodebuild -showsdks”显示iOS 11.0 SDK。